Hays Specialist Recruitment in Bridgend is recruiting Support Workers to join teams across supported living homes in mid and south Wales. Paying £12.60–£17.92 per hour for full-time posts, this role involves person-centred support for adults with learning disabilities in their own or shared homes — helping with daily living and personal care, enabling access to community activities and appointments, and providing safe transport (driving is essential). You’ll work a flexible rota of short and long days, sleep-ins and wakeful nights (with enhanced rates for nights), delivering consistent, practical care that promotes independence and choice.

This opportunity suits experienced carers and those new to social care who want structured development: an in-depth interactive training programme, free DBS, weekly pay through an internal payroll (no umbrella fees), 24/7 on-call office support, holiday pay, referral bonuses and clear progression routes. The role values friendly, approachable people who communicate well and commit to ongoing learning — many women find the mix of meaningful hands‑on work and flexible hours a great fit.
